Bi₂Te₂SeO₁₀ is a complex mixed-valence oxide ceramic combining bismuth, tellurium, selenium, and oxygen. This is a research-phase compound rather than a widely commercialized material; it belongs to the family of bismuth tellurite-selenite layered oxides under investigation for photocatalytic and electronic applications. The material is of interest primarily in the academic and advanced materials sectors where its potentially tailored band gap, layered crystal structure, and mixed-anion composition may enable photocatalytic degradation of pollutants, ferroelectric behavior, or semiconductor device functions.
